Do the 1350 minutes/text/data expire?  If so, when?  When you buy a new card how much is it and for how long?  Also, I have a phone from Walmart and use Straighttalk ($30/month).  Can the phone number from this phone (it's a Samsung) be transferred to the LG phone?  TIA


 

hi @sabra! The Tracfone rep will probably answer your questions but in the meantime I can tell you that Straighttalk cannot be transferred to Tracfone. 

 

The minutes/text/data don't expire and the TSV phone comes with 365 days of service (air time). When the 365 days are over you have to purchase more minutes in order to receive more airtime but you will be able to keep any minutes you may have left. Just be sure you add more before the year is over or you will lose everything - minutes/text/data - including your phone number

 

You could also purchase a new phone before the 365 days are up and transfer everything, including your phone # to the new phone. 

 

Data goes quickly, but if you have wifi, you can save your data for times when wifi is unavailable. Using wifi you can surf the net, watch Netflix, etc without using data. Just be sure to disable the data unless you need it.

@mickey08 wrote:
The presentation advertises that you get 3x the minutes, data, and text but then says you cannot apply the triple amount to any smart phone only plan. Since data and text are only available for smart phone only plans, how does one ever get 3x data and 3x text?

 

@mickey08 If you look at the Tracfone website for adding airtime there are three sections. The one that does not triple is the one listed as "Smartphones and BYOP Only Plans." As long as you stick with the frist two - either the "One Year" or "Pay as you go" plans they will triple. These will work for the TSV.

 

Also, data and texts will not triple if you add them separately from under the listing "Smartphones & BYOP Only Plans." Those are just as you see them - 1GB Data for $10 or 1,000 texts for $5.

 

Data and texts will triple, as well as the minutes, as long as you get them from the top two sections. Here is a link for the Tracfone website. Hope that helps.
